Why Mining Companies Need Modern Share Plan Administration
The mining sector has a workforce profile unlike almost any other industry. Employees move between projects, countries, and jurisdictions on a continuous basis. Fly-in-fly-out (FIFO) crews, underground teams, expats on cross-border assignments, and corporate functions in global hubs all need to be managed within the same equity programme.
That creates persistent challenges that standard equity administration tools simply aren’t built for:
- Rotational staff working across multiple jurisdictions with changing tax and regulatory obligations
- Expatriates and secondees on cross-border assignments with complex mobility and withholding requirements
- Remote-site teams operating in challenging locations with limited access to HR and finance support
Legacy, spreadsheet-driven processes create data integrity risks, manual errors, and reporting delays in this environment. These issues don’t just create compliance risk; they undermine employee trust in the equity plans that are supposed to be driving engagement and retention.

Share Plans for the South African Mining Sector
South Africa remains a critical hub for global mining, with deep expertise in gold, platinum group metals, manganese, and other strategic resources. Local miners also face evolving expectations around transformation, employee ownership, and broad-based participation.

Why is share plan administration more complex for mining companies than other industries? Mining companies have uniquely mobile workforces, including FIFO staff, expats, and rotational crews moving between jurisdictions regularly. This creates continuous changes to tax obligations, vesting treatment, and regulatory requirements that standard equity tools aren’t designed to handle. Multi-currency reporting, BBBEE compliance, and remote-site access to participant information add further complexity.
